About one in every four Germans doesn't want investment bankers among their friends, making them almost as unpopular as convicted criminals and prostitutes, Playboy's German edition said, citing a survey.

Twenty-two percent of Germans would least like a banker as a friend, according to a survey of 1,000 people carried out by the German polling institute Emnid on behalf of Playboy. Twenty- five percent named convicted criminals and 28 percent said prostitutes would be least acceptable, the Munich-based adult magazine said in an e-mailed statement today.

Politicians were considered least popular by 21 percent of the respondents and fans of German soccer club FC Bayern Munich by 20 percent. Ten percent said they would least like police officers as friends, the magazine added.
